Days 3–4: ISACA Advanced in AI Risk (AAIR)
The Advanced in AI Risk (AAIR) session provides participants with a practical framework for identifying, evaluating, and managing risks associated with AI technologies.
During the final two days, participants will learn how to:
- Analyze risks associated with AI models and data, including algorithmic bias, design flaws, data integrity issues, model drift, and changing operational behavior
- Integrate AI risk considerations into enterprise risk management programs and governance frameworks
- Conduct AI-specific risk assessments and develop targeted treatment strategies
- Navigate emerging legal, regulatory, ethical, and compliance expectations related to AI
- Monitor AI controls, interpret risk metrics, and communicate findings to stakeholders and decision-makers
- Incorporate AI-related risks into incident response planning, business continuity, business impact analysis, and third-party risk management programs
